0
G_MODULE_EXPORT gboolean
tracker_extract_get_metadata (TrackerExtractInfo *info)
{
	TotemPlParser *pl;
	TrackerSparqlBuilder *metadata;
	PlaylistMetadata data;
	GFile *file;
	gchar *uri;

	pl = totem_pl_parser_new ();
	file = tracker_extract_info_get_file (info);
	uri = g_file_get_uri (file);
	metadata = tracker_extract_info_get_metadata_builder (info);

	data.track_counter = PLAYLIST_DEFAULT_NO_TRACKS;
	data.total_time =  PLAYLIST_DEFAULT_DURATION;
	data.title = NULL;
	data.metadata = metadata;

	g_object_set (pl, "recurse", FALSE, "disable-unsafe", TRUE, NULL);

	g_signal_connect (G_OBJECT (pl), "playlist-started", G_CALLBACK (playlist_started), &data);
	g_signal_connect (G_OBJECT (pl), "entry-parsed", G_CALLBACK (entry_parsed), &data);

	tracker_sparql_builder_predicate (metadata, "a");
	tracker_sparql_builder_object (metadata, "nmm:Playlist");
	tracker_sparql_builder_object (metadata, "nfo:MediaList");

	if (totem_pl_parser_parse (pl, uri, FALSE) == TOTEM_PL_PARSER_RESULT_SUCCESS) {
		if (data.title != NULL) {
			g_message ("Playlist title:'%s'", data.title);
			tracker_sparql_builder_predicate (metadata, "nie:title");
			tracker_sparql_builder_object_unvalidated (metadata, data.title);
			g_free (data.title);
		} else {
			g_message ("Playlist has no title, attempting to get one from filename");
			tracker_guarantee_title_from_file (metadata, "nie:title", NULL, uri, NULL);
		}

		if (data.total_time > 0) {
			tracker_sparql_builder_predicate (metadata, "nfo:listDuration");
			tracker_sparql_builder_object_int64 (metadata, data.total_time);
		}

		if (data.track_counter > 0) {
			tracker_sparql_builder_predicate (metadata, "nfo:entryCounter");
			tracker_sparql_builder_object_int64 (metadata, data.track_counter);
		}
	} else {
		g_warning ("Playlist could not be parsed, no error given");
	}

	g_object_unref (pl);
	g_free (uri);

	return TRUE;
}

0
G_MODULE_EXPORT gboolean
tracker_extract_get_metadata (TrackerExtractInfo *info)
{
	GFile *file;
	TrackerSparqlBuilder *metadata;
	TrackerSparqlBuilder *preupdate;
	const gchar *graph;
	gchar *absolute_file_path;
	gchar *uri;
	AVFormatContext *format = NULL;
	AVStream *audio_stream = NULL;
	AVStream *video_stream = NULL;
	int audio_stream_index;
	int video_stream_index;
	AVDictionaryEntry *tag = NULL;
	const char *title = NULL;

	av_register_all ();

	file = tracker_extract_info_get_file (info);
	metadata = tracker_extract_info_get_metadata_builder (info);
	preupdate = tracker_extract_info_get_preupdate_builder (info);
	graph = tracker_extract_info_get_graph (info);

	uri = g_file_get_uri (file);

	absolute_file_path = g_file_get_path (file);
	if (avformat_open_input (&format, absolute_file_path, NULL, NULL)) {
		g_free (absolute_file_path);
		g_free (uri);
		return FALSE;
	}
	g_free (absolute_file_path);

	avformat_find_stream_info (format, NULL);

	audio_stream_index = av_find_best_stream (format, AVMEDIA_TYPE_AUDIO, -1, -1, NULL, 0);
	if (audio_stream_index >= 0) {
		audio_stream = format->streams[audio_stream_index];
	}

	video_stream_index = av_find_best_stream (format, AVMEDIA_TYPE_VIDEO, -1, -1, NULL, 0);
	if (video_stream_index >= 0) {
		video_stream = format->streams[video_stream_index];
	}

	if (!audio_stream && !video_stream) {
		avformat_free_context (format);
		g_free (uri);
		return FALSE;
	}

	if (audio_stream) {
		if (audio_stream->codec->sample_rate > 0) {
			set_value_int64 (metadata, "nfo:sampleRate", audio_stream->codec->sample_rate);
		}
		if (audio_stream->codec->channels > 0) {
			set_value_int64 (metadata, "nfo:channels", audio_stream->codec->channels);
		}
	}

	if (video_stream) {
		tracker_sparql_builder_predicate (metadata, "a");
		tracker_sparql_builder_object (metadata, "nmm:Video");

		if (video_stream->codec->width > 0 && video_stream->codec->height > 0) {
			set_value_int64 (metadata, "nfo:width", video_stream->codec->width);
			set_value_int64 (metadata, "nfo:height", video_stream->codec->height);
		}

		if (video_stream->avg_frame_rate.num > 0) {
			gdouble frame_rate = (gdouble) video_stream->avg_frame_rate.num
			                     / video_stream->avg_frame_rate.den;
			set_value_double (metadata, "nfo:frameRate", frame_rate);
		}

		if (video_stream->duration > 0) {
			gint64 duration = av_rescale(video_stream->duration, video_stream->time_base.num,
			                             video_stream->time_base.den);
			set_value_int64 (metadata, "nfo:duration", duration);
		}

		if (video_stream->sample_aspect_ratio.num > 0) {
			gdouble aspect_ratio = (gdouble) video_stream->sample_aspect_ratio.num
			                       / video_stream->sample_aspect_ratio.den;
			set_value_double (metadata, "nfo:aspectRatio", aspect_ratio);
		}

		if (video_stream->nb_frames > 0) {
			set_value_int64 (metadata, "nfo:frameCount", video_stream->nb_frames);
		}

		if ((tag = av_dict_get (format->metadata, "synopsis", NULL, 0))) {
			set_value_string (metadata, "nmm:synopsis", tag->value);
		}

		if ((tag = av_dict_get (format->metadata, "episode_sort", NULL, 0))) {
			set_value_int64 (metadata, "nmm:episodeNumber", atoi(tag->value));
		}

		if ((tag = av_dict_get (format->metadata, "season_number", NULL, 0))) {
			set_value_int64 (metadata, "nmm:season", atoi(tag->value));
		}

	} else if (audio_stream) {
		const char *album_title = NULL;
		const char *album_artist = NULL;
		gchar *album_artist_uri = NULL;
		gchar *performer_uri = NULL;

		tracker_sparql_builder_predicate (metadata, "a");
		tracker_sparql_builder_object (metadata, "nmm:MusicPiece");
		tracker_sparql_builder_object (metadata, "nfo:Audio");

		if (audio_stream->duration > 0) {
			gint64 duration = av_rescale(audio_stream->duration, audio_stream->time_base.num,
			                             audio_stream->time_base.den);
			set_value_int64 (metadata, "nfo:duration", duration);
		}

		if ((tag = find_tag (format, audio_stream, "track"))) {
			int track = atoi(tag->value);
			if (track > 0) {
				set_value_int64 (metadata, "nmm:trackNumber", track);
			}
		}

		if ((tag = find_tag (format, audio_stream, "album"))) {
			album_title = tag->value;
		}

		if (album_title && (tag = find_tag (format, audio_stream, "album_artist"))) {
			album_artist_uri = create_artist (preupdate, graph, tag->value);
			album_artist = tag->value;
		}

		if ((tag = find_tag (format, audio_stream, "artist"))) {
			performer_uri = create_artist (preupdate, graph, tag->value);
			if (!album_artist) {
				album_artist = tag->value;
			}
		}

		if (!performer_uri && (tag = find_tag (format, audio_stream, "performer"))) {
			performer_uri = create_artist (preupdate, graph, tag->value);
			if (!album_artist) {
				album_artist = tag->value;
			}
		}

		if (performer_uri) {
			set_value_iri (metadata, "nmm:performer", performer_uri);
		} else if (album_artist_uri) {
			set_value_iri (metadata, "nmm:performer", album_artist_uri);
		}

		if ((tag = find_tag (format, audio_stream, "composer"))) {
			gchar *composer_uri = create_artist (preupdate, graph, tag->value);
			set_value_iri (metadata, "nmm:composer", composer_uri);
			g_free(composer_uri);
		}


		if (album_title) {
			int disc = 1;
			gchar *disc_uri;
			gchar *album_uri = tracker_sparql_escape_uri_printf ("urn:album:%s", album_title);

			open_insert (preupdate, graph, album_uri, "nmm:MusicAlbum");
			set_value_string (preupdate, "nmm:albumTitle", album_title);
			if (album_artist_uri) {
				set_value_iri (preupdate, "nmm:albumArtist", album_artist_uri);
			} else if (performer_uri) {
				set_value_iri (preupdate, "nmm:albumArtist", performer_uri);
			}
			close_insert (preupdate, graph);


			if ((tag = find_tag (format, audio_stream, "disc"))) {
				disc = atoi (tag->value);
			}

			disc_uri = tracker_sparql_escape_uri_printf ("urn:album-disc:%s:Disc%d",
			                                             album_title,
			                                             disc);

			delete_value (preupdate, disc_uri, "nmm:setNumber", "unknown");
			delete_value (preupdate, disc_uri, "nmm:albumDiscAlbum", "unknown");

			open_insert (preupdate, graph, disc_uri, "nmm:MusicAlbumDisc");
			set_value_int64 (preupdate, "nmm:setNumber", disc);
			set_value_iri (preupdate, "nmm:albumDiscAlbum", album_uri);
			close_insert (preupdate, graph);

			set_value_iri (metadata, "nmm:musicAlbumDisc", disc_uri);
			set_value_iri (metadata, "nmm:musicAlbum", album_uri);

			g_free (disc_uri);
			g_free (album_uri);
		}

#ifdef HAVE_LIBMEDIAART
		if (album_artist || album_title) {
			MediaArtProcess *media_art_process;
			GError *error = NULL;
			gboolean success;

			media_art_process = tracker_extract_info_get_media_art_process (info);
			success = media_art_process_file (media_art_process,
			                                  MEDIA_ART_ALBUM,
			                                  MEDIA_ART_PROCESS_FLAGS_NONE,
			                                  file,
			                                  album_artist,
			                                  album_title,
			                                  &error);

			if (!success || error) {
				g_warning ("Could not process media art for '%s', %s",
				           uri,
				           error ? error->message : "No error given");
				g_clear_error (&error);
			}
		}
#endif

		g_free(performer_uri);
	}

	if (format->bit_rate > 0) {
		set_value_int64 (metadata, "nfo:averageBitrate", format->bit_rate);
	}


	if ((tag = av_dict_get (format->metadata, "comment", NULL, 0))) {
		set_value_string (metadata, "nie:comment", tag->value);
	}

	if ((tag = av_dict_get (format->metadata, "copyright", NULL, 0))) {
		set_value_string (metadata, "nie:copyright", tag->value);
	}

	if ((tag = av_dict_get (format->metadata, "creation_time", NULL, 0))) {
		gchar *content_created = tracker_date_guess (tag->value);
		if (content_created) {
			set_value_string (metadata, "nie:contentCreated", content_created);
			g_free (content_created);
		}
	}

	if ((tag = av_dict_get (format->metadata, "description", NULL, 0))) {
		set_value_string (metadata, "nie:description", tag->value);
	}

	if ((tag = av_dict_get (format->metadata, "genre", NULL, 0))) {
		set_value_string (metadata, "nfo:genre", tag->value);
	}

	if ((tag = av_dict_get (format->metadata, "language", NULL, 0))) {
		set_value_string (metadata, "nfo:language", tag->value);
	}

	if ((tag = av_dict_get (format->metadata, "title", NULL, 0))) {
		title = tag->value;
	}

	tracker_guarantee_title_from_file (metadata, "nie:title", title, uri, NULL);

	g_free (uri);

	avformat_free_context (format);

	return TRUE;
}
